ABSTRACT:

This talk presents an efficient biorthogonal wavelet construction with the generalized Catmull-Clark subdivision based on the lifting scheme. The subdivision-wavelet construction scheme is applicable to all variants of Catmull-Clark subdivision, so it is more universal than the previous wavelet construction for the generalized bicubic B-spline subdivision. Because the analysis and synthesis algorithms of the wavelets are composed of a series of local and in-place lifting operations, they can be performed in linear time. The experiments have demonstrated the stability of the proposed wavelet analysis based on the ordinary Catmull- Clark subdivision. Moreover, the resulting Catmull-Clark subdivision wavelets have better fitting quality than the generalized bicubic B-spline subdivision wavelets at a similar computation cost.

BIOGRAPHY:

Prof. Qin, Kaihuai is the full professor at Dept. of Computer Science & Technology, Tsinghua University since 1998. He received a M.Sc. in CAD/CAM (1984) and a Ph.D in integrated CAD/CAM (1990) from Huazhong University of Science & Technology HUST. Prof. Qin has published more than 90+ refereed technical papers in journals and international conferences including the Visual Computer, Computers & Graphics, Computer Aided Geometric Design, International journal of CAD/CAM, International Journal of Computational Geometry and Applications, Progress in Natural Science. His current research interests include geometric modeling, computer graphics, computational geometry, virtual reality, medical image processing, realistic rendering/animation.
